Migrate from Ionic Auth Connect

Ionic Auth Connect handles enterprise OAuth and OIDC flows. Capgo’s Social Login plugin provides provider-native sign-in for Google, Apple, Facebook, Twitter, and generic OAuth2 providers.

  1. Inventory your providers (Google, Apple, Facebook, Azure AD, Auth0, Okta, etc.) and the redirect URLs you currently use.
  2. Install Social Login and sync native code.
Terminal window
npm install @capgo/capacitor-social-login
npx cap sync
  1. Configure each provider using the Social Login docs (client IDs, bundle IDs, OAuth redirect URIs).
  2. Update your auth flow to call Social Login provider methods instead of Auth Connect. Store refresh tokens in a secure store (Fast SQL or Data Storage SQLite) if you rely on long-lived sessions.
  3. Remove Ionic Auth Connect from your dependencies and native configuration.
